BEST PICTURE The Hurt Locker Invictus The Lovely Bones Precious Up in the Air Other Possibilities Avatar Inglourious Basterds Nine A Serious Man Up Long Shots An Education It's Complicated A Single Man Star Trek Where the Wild Things Are BEST DIRECTOR Kathryn Bigelow - The Hurt Locker Peter Jackson - The Lovely Bones Jason Retiman - Up in The Air Other possibilities James Cameron - Avatar Joel and Ethan Coen - A Serious Man Lee Daniels - Precious Clint Eastwood - Invictus Rob Marshall - Nine Long Shots JJ Abrams -Star Trek Jane Campion - Bright Star Tom Ford - A Single Man Spike Jonze - Where the Wild Things Are Quentin Tarantino - Inglourious Basterds BEST ACTOR George Clooney - Up in the Air Colin Firth - A Single Man Morgan Freeman - Invictus Other Possibilities Matt Damon - The Informant Daniel Day-Lewis - Nine Robert DeNiro - Everybody's Fine Jeremy Renner - The Hurt Locker Michael Stulhbarg- A Serious Man Long Shots Paul Bettany - Creation Ben Foster - The Messenger Viggo Mortenstern - The Road Clive Owen - The Boys are back Michael Sheen - The Damned United BEST ACTRESS Carey Mulligan - An Education Gabourey Sidibe - Precious Meryl Streep -Julie and Julia Other Possibilities Abbie Cornish - Bright Star Marion Cotillard -Nine Penelope Cruz - Broken Embraces Helen Mirren - The Last Station Saorise Ronan - The Lovely Bones Long Shots Emily Blunt - The Young Victoria Sandra Bullock - The Blind Side Michelle Monaghan - Trucker Hilary Swank - Amelia Robin Wright - Pippa Lee BEST SUPPORTING ACTOR Alfred Molina -An Education Stanley Tucci - The Lovely Bones Christoph Waltz - Inglourious Basterds Other Possibilities Alec Baldwin - It's Complicated Matt Damn - Invictus Woody Harrelson - The Messenger Anthony Mackie - The Hurt Locker Christopher Plummer - The Last Station Long Shots George Clooney - The Men Who Stare At Goats Zach Galifnakais - The Hangover Brian Geraghty - The Hurt Locker Peter Sarsgaard - An Education Paul Schneider - Bright Star BEST SUPPORTING ACTRESS Anna Kendrick - Up In The Air Mo'nique - Precious Julianne Moore - A Single Man Other Possibilities Mariah Carey - Precious Penelope Cruz - Nine Judi Dench - Nine Vera Farmiga - Up in the Air Susan Sarandon - The Lovely Bones Long Shots Patricia Clarkson - Whatever Works Melanie Laurent - Inglourious Basterds Samantha Morton -The Messenger Paula Patton - Precious Rachel Weisz - The Lovely Bones |
